Output 101e2e17a8c823ca55694c2adf6301c84d69a032ea04eff021c34805dc1cbaa1:29

value
88644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f18c749c4892a40f918d2672e0a338021fa552 OP_EQUAL
address
39SA3kane7SNsmuNdKFiq44U7zmUSfCBfT
transaction
101e2e17a8c823ca55694c2adf6301c84d69a032ea04eff021c34805dc1cbaa1
spent
true